Deposit
A deposit of 1000 DKK is required when renting a product. The full amount is refundable upon timely return, provided the product is undamaged.
Pickup
For rentals, you must pick up and return items at our warehouse located at Hørkær 32, 2730 Herlev. We do not offer delivery. Please note that our care beds arrive fully assembled and require special transport.
Reservations Are Binding
Reservations are generally binding.
If canceled 7 days or more before the pickup date, a fee for 3 days of rental will be charged.
For cancellations 6 days or less before the pickup date, the full rental period cost will be charged.
If the item is not picked up, the full rental period cost will be charged.
Extending the Rental Period
If you wish to extend your rental period, please contact us by phone or email to check availability.
Late Returns
For late returns, you will be charged double the daily rate for each additional day started beyond the return date.
Condition of the Item
Upon delivery, the rented product will always be fully functional and clean.
Always check that the product is in working order and free of defects when you receive it.
If the item is returned without cleaning, a cleaning fee of 750 DKK will be charged.
Prices Include Applicable VAT
All terms will be detailed in the rental agreement, which forms the basis of the agreement between renter and owner. All rented mobility aids remain the property of the owner. The renter is liable for any damage or loss at all times. It's recommended to verify whether your insurance covers rented items.
